Selfie
When a budding romance at a high school party ends after a sexual assault, three teens must grapple with what happened and what comes next.

Pretty Goblins
When Laura finds a familiar book of poems in her estranged twin Lizzie’s bedroom, the sisters are dragged through a turbulent past, reliving their complicated history in order to make sense of their present.

The Writer
Both comical and poignant, this story of familial bonds traces seven years of a complex father-son relationship affected by the onset of dementia.

Silence: Mabel and Alexander Graham Bell
All relationships need the strength of good communication—even the couple behind the historic invention of the telephone needed to find the right wavelength once in a while.

The Breathing Hole | Aglu ᐊᒡᓗ
For over five hundred years, a polar bear named Angu’řuaq has been witness to history from a breathing hole in Nunavut: from his entry into an Inuit community in the sixteenth century, to an encounter with the Franklin Expedition in the mid-nineteenth century, to an oil-slicked struggle on a cruise ship in the twenty-first century.
